Interpol in action

HTV says Sanader's secret bank accounts found

Interpol has traced the money former Croatian prime minister Ivo Sanader laundered in Croatia, Croatian Television (HTV) reported on Wednesday evening.

Sanader hid around EUR 1,5 million in two bank accounts in two foreign countries, the HTV reported in its late night news broadcast quoting a source from the Croatian investigation team.

There are no official details about this information because the investigation is under way, the HTV said.
